Firefighters extinguish Nanakuli house fire

Firefighters quickly put out a house fire tonight in Nanakuli.

Fire Capt. David Jenkins said the structure is an abandoned home, which was reported to have been 10 percent involved in fire when fire units arrived.

The damage was localized to the carport, Jenkins said.

Firefighters arrived in one minute after the 8:29 p.m. to the home located at 87-185 Mikana St., and had the blaze under control at 8:39 p.m.

The cause is under investigation.
